<title>s3:rpc_server/witness: add implementation based on CTDB_SRVID_IPREALLOCATED and ctdbd_all_ip_foreach()</title>
<updated>2024-01-26T17:00:33+00:00</updated>
<author>
<name>Stefan Metzmacher</name>
<email>metze@samba.org</email>
</author>
<published>2023-08-09T18:24:52+00:00</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='https://git.exis.tech/samba.git/commit/?id=cb1d711e25ab62cc4950561a94abc9bca0363d2d'/>
<id>cb1d711e25ab62cc4950561a94abc9bca0363d2d</id>
<content type='text'>
The design is relatively simple in the end:

- We use ctdbd_all_ip_foreach() in order to build an
  in memory list of interfaces(ip addresses) and
  record if:
  - they are currently available or not
  - if they node local or not

- The current list is would we use for the
  GetInterfaceList() call.

- Register[Ex] will create an in memory structure
  holding a queue for pending AsyncNotify requests.

- Unregister() will cancel pending AsyncNotify requests and
  let them return NOT_FOUND.

- CTDB_SRVID_IPREALLOCATED messages will cause we refresh
  with ctdbd_all_ip_foreach():
  - this will detect changes in the interface state
    and remove stale interfaces.
  - for each change the list of registrations is checked
    for a matching ip address and a RESOURCE_CHANGE
    will be scheduled in the queue of the registration,
    the started queue will trigger AsyncNotify responses

- We also register the connections with ctdb in order
  to give other nodes a chance to generate tickle-acks
  for the witness tcp connections.

<title>Revert "rpc_server:srvsvc - retrieve share ACL via root context"</title>
<updated>2023-12-20T11:20:51+00:00</updated>
<author>
<name>Volker Lendecke</name>
<email>vl@samba.org</email>
</author>
<published>2023-12-19T09:30:58+00:00</published>
<link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='https://git.exis.tech/samba.git/commit/?id=8cfc6ea92320be4ef26b91fce58fd76bfc7b95eb'/>
<id>8cfc6ea92320be4ef26b91fce58fd76bfc7b95eb</id>
<content type='text'>
This reverts commit 80c0b416892bfacc0d919fe032461748d7962f05.

With the previous patch it is no longer required. We open
share_info.tdb as root when starting up rpcd_classic and keep it open.

Commit 80c0b416892bfacc0d919fe032461748d7962f05 only fixed the
problem in one place, but we had it in a lot more places...
